STEVIE SUSSEX SPRINTS TO EL PASO “BORDER TOUR” VICTORY
By Lance Jennings

JUNE 8, 2016... Racing past Wes Wofford on the ninth lap, Stevie Sussex (Tempe, Arizona) led the rest of the way to claim last Friday’s victory at El Paso’s Western Tech Speedway Park. For Sussex, the USAC SouthWest Sprint Car “Border Tour” race with the New Mexico Motor Racing Association (NMMRA) was his fourth win of the campaign. Hard charger Shon Deskins, R.J. Johnson, “Chargin” Charles Davis Jr., and Matt Rossi followed Sussex to the finish line.

Driving Mike Burkhart’s #21AZ Stratis Construction / Westin Diversified RSS, Stevie Sussex earned his eighth career USAC SouthWest feature win. Before starting fifth in the main event, the two-time Hank Arnold Memorial winner was second in passing points after running second to Charles Davis Jr. in his heat race.

Shon Deskins (Phoenix, Arizona) earned the night’s “Hard Charger / Best Passing Job” honors with a second place run from fourteenth. Piloting his #20 Spike Chassis / Performance Plus Engines machine, Deskins ranked fourteenth in passing points after finishing fourth in his heat race.

R.J. Johnson (Tempe, Arizona) scored third in the El Paso feature after starting eighth. Racing Bill Michael’s #77M Kodiak Products / Beal’s Auto Body Sherman, Johnson ran second in his heat race to Dennis Gile and placed eighth in passing points.

“Chargin” Charles Davis Jr. (Buckeye, Arizona) claimed fourth at Western Tech Speedway Park. Piloting the Massey Motorsports’ #50 RSS Industries / Rod End Supply RSS, Davis sat third in passing points after winning the night’s second 8-lap heat race.

Matt Rossi (Glendale, Arizona) charged from seventeenth to score fifth at El Paso. Driving the family owned #02 Apache Scapes / IWR Spike, Rossi took fifth in his heat race, won the night’s semi-main, and ranked seventeenth in passing points.

In his first USAC SouthWest start, Dylan Harris (El Paso, Texas) was the night’s top qualifier out of twenty-nine racers. Racing the #4 Kendrick Electric / AA Steel & Supply entry, Harris won the program’s first heat race and claimed twenty-third in the feature.

Dennis Gile (Phoenix, Arizona) raced to victory in the night’s third heat race. Piloting the family owned #13 Quarterback Academy / Bobby Q Ellis, Gile was fourth in passing points and ran seventh in the El Paso main event.

Josh Pelkey (Peoria, Arizona) won the night’s fourth 8-lap heat race. Driving the Robbie & Gaye Allen owned #12 ABC Body Shop / Napa Auto Parts entry, Pelkey ranked fifth in passing points and scored nineteenth in the feature after a flip ended his night.

USAC SOUTHWEST SPRINT CAR RACE RESULTS:
June 3 - El Paso, Texas - Western Tech Speedway Park - "Border Tour" co-sanctioned by NMMRA

FIRST HEAT: (8 laps)
1. Dylan Harris (#4 Harris), 2. Wes Wofford (#19W Wofford), 3. Nick Rael (#73 Rael), 4. Tye Mihocko (#5 Mihocko), 5. Andy Reinbold (#19 Underwood), 6. Rick Ziehl (#20Z Ziehl), 7. Robert Herrera (#9 Herrera), 8. David Burns (#41 Burns). NT

SECOND HEAT: (8 laps)
1. Charles Davis Jr. (#50 Massey), 2. Stevie Sussex (#21AZ Burkhart), 3. Caleb Saiz (#52NM Burns), 4. Chris Bonneau (#78 Bonneau), 5. Matthew Cardenas (#7M Cardenas), 6. Spencer Hill (#56 West), 7. David Dykes (#04 Dykes). NT

THIRD HEAT: (8 laps)
1. Dennis Gile (#13 Gile), 2. R.J. Johnson (#77M Michael), 3. Landon Cling (#54 Cling), 4. Shon Deskins (#20 Deskins), 5. Matt Rossi (#02 Rossi), 6. Michael Fanelli (#2 Fanelli), 7. Dillon Tanner (#11W West). NT

FOURTH HEAT: (8 laps)
1. Josh Pelkey (#12 Allen), 2. Mike Martin (#16 Martin), 3. Nick Aiuto (#27 Aiuto), 4. JR Bonesteel (#0 Bonesteel), 5. Randy Smith (#26 Smith), 6. Ted Schlote (#29 Schlote), 7. Matt Ziehl (#36DD Ziehl). NT

SEMI: (12 laps)
1. Rossi, 2. R.Ziehl, 3. Mihocko, 4. Hill, 5. Fanelli, 6. Dykes, 7. Tanner, 8. Herrera, 9. Schlote, 10. Bonneau, 11. Burns, 12. M.Ziehl, 13. Cardenas. NT

FEATURE: (30 laps – With Starting Positions)
1. Stevie Sussex (5th), 2. Shon Deskins (14th), 3. R.J. Johnson (8th), 4. Charles Davis Jr. (4th), 5. Matt Rossi (17th), 6. Mike Martin (7th), 7. Dennis Gile (3rd), 8. Andy Reinbold (11th), 9. Tye Mihocko (19th), 10. Rick Ziehl (18th), 11. Wes Wofford (1st), 12. Michael Fanelli (21st), 13. Nick Rael (16th), 14. Dillon Tanner (24th), 15. Randy Smith (13th), 16. Caleb Saiz (15th), 17. JR Bonesteel (10th), 18. Nick Aiuto (12th), 19. Josh Pelkey (2nd), 20. David Dykes (22nd), 21. Chris Bonneau (23rd), 22. Landon Cling (9th), 23. Dylan Harris (6th), 24. Spencer Hill (20th). NT
----------------------------
**Pelkey flipped during the feature.

FEATURE LAP LEADERS: Laps 1-8 Wofford, Laps 9-30 Sussex.
HARD CHARGER: Shon Deskins (14th to 2nd)
